    Have a look at the Panache sports bra - I have 3 of them and they are quite popular in your size range (they go up to a 38 band and a H cup). Possibly go down one in the cup for extra mashability, the most comfortable one I have for running is a 30FF when I normally wear a 30G.

    Shock Absorber S4490 and N109/D+ Max are well worth a go too. I'm just about sized out of the Run bra so can't comment on that one!
